Understanding the Causes of Basement Dampness
Basement dampness can arise from a variety of sources. First and foremost, groundwater infiltration is a leading cause. When it rains, the soil around your home becomes saturated, and that moisture naturally seeks the path of least resistance, often finding its way into basements through cracks and porous materials. Factors such as the topography of your property, the quality of the soil, and the proximity of your basement to groundwater can all influence this process.
Another common reason is poor ventilation. Basements are often closed off from the rest of the house, which can create an environment ripe for mold and mildew. When air cannot circulate freely, humidity builds up, making the basement feel damp and uncomfortable. Knowing these causes allows homeowners to better address the issues and take preventive action.
Assessing the Impact of Humidity Levels on Your Basement
Humidity levels play a significant role in how damp your basement feels. Ideally, indoor humidity should be kept between 30% and 50% to prevent mold growth and maintain a healthy environment. If humidity levels exceed this, condensation occurs, leading to pooling water, mold, and a persistent musty smell.
One effective tool to assess humidity is a hygrometer, which can help you monitor the moisture levels in your basement. If you find that levels are consistently high, it’s essential to investigate the sources of moisture and implement solutions like dehumidifiers or better ventilation systems. A proactive approach is key in maintaining a dry basement.
Moreover, consider seasonal changes. During warmer months, humidity tends to rise, especially if your basement is poorly insulated. Conversely, in winter, condensation can form on cold surfaces, adding to dampness. Understanding these fluctuations can help you anticipate issues and adjust your home’s ventilation and dehumidification efforts accordingly.
Effective Solutions for a Damp Basement
When it comes to fixing a damp basement, several methods exist, each tailored to address underlying causes. One of the first solutions to consider is waterproofing your basement. This can include both interior and exterior waterproofing methods, such as applying sealants to walls and floors or installing drainage systems. Exterior waterproofing generally involves digging around the foundation to waterproof the walls and install a drainage system that directs water away from your home.
An interior drainage system can also be beneficial. This typically involves installing a sump pump to collect and remove groundwater before it can flood your basement. Ensuring that gutters and downspouts direct water away from your foundation is another crucial step in preventing dampness.
Lastly, if you find that mold is a recurring issue, addressing ventilation is paramount. Installing vents or exhaust fans can improve airflow, while a dehumidifier can keep the humidity at bay. Regular maintenance, such as cleaning gutters and checking for water leaks, helps mitigate the risk of a damp basement in the long term.
The Role of Landscaping in Preventing Basement Dampness
Your home’s landscaping can significantly influence basement moisture levels. Poorly graded soil that directs water toward your foundation can overwhelm your drainage systems, while proper grading helps ensure that water flows away from your property. Ideally, the ground surrounding your home should slope away at a grade of at least 6 inches over the first 10 feet.
Additionally, strategically placing plants and trees can help absorb excess moisture. However, be cautious about planting trees too close to your foundation, as their roots can disrupt the soil and cause more water to pool around your basement. Consider using native plants that require less water, further aiding in moisture management.
Finally, consider hardscaping options, like retaining walls and swales, to help manage water runoff. These features can direct water away from your basement more effectively, preventing the issues caused by poorly managed landscaping.
When to Call a Professional for Help
While many homeowners can successfully address minor dampness issues independently, there are situations where calling in a professional is essential. If you notice significant water intrusion, cracks in your foundation, or persistent mold issues that don’t respond to your preventive measures, it’s time to consult a basement waterproofing expert.
Professional assessments can provide insights into problems you might not see, such as the condition of your drainage system or hidden plumbing leaks. They can also offer tailored solutions based on their extensive experience and advanced equipment.
Moreover, if you’re considering extensive renovations or waterproofing, hiring a specialist can ensure that the work is done correctly, up to code, and with quality materials, ultimately saving you time and money in repairs down the road.
Preventative Measures for a Long-Lasting Solution
Staying proactive is key in preventing a damp basement. Regularly inspect your property for signs of moisture, including water stains, mold, and musty odors. Ensure your gutters and downspouts are clean and functioning correctly, and consider using extensions to channel water further away from your foundation.
Implementing maintenance schedules for your basement’s ventilation and humidity levels can prevent the initial onset of dampness. Install and regularly check dehumidifiers and ensure proper air circulation by allowing airflow through vents or windows when conditions permit.
